Comprehensive Guide to Tata Ballot Form

What is the Tata Motors Postal Ballot Form?

The Tata Motors Postal Ballot Form is a crucial document utilized by shareholders of Tata Motors Limited to cast their votes on special resolutions. Its primary purpose is to facilitate shareholder participation in governance, allowing them to express their opinions and decisions remotely. The form includes key fields such as the shareholder's name, registered address, number of shares held, and voting options.

Only registered shareholders of Tata Motors Limited are eligible to use the Tata Motors Postal Ballot Form to vote on special resolutions.
The deadline for submitting the Postal Ballot Form is specified in the accompanying notice sent to shareholders. Ensure you submit your form by this date to ensure your vote is counted.
The completed Postal Ballot Form can be sent via postal mail to the scrutinizer's designated address or submitted electronically through e-voting, as outlined in the guidelines.
Typically, no additional documents are required when submitting the Tata Motors Postal Ballot Form; however, be sure to check the specific instructions related to your voting situation.
Common mistakes include providing incorrect shareholder information, missing your signature, and failing to mark your votes clearly. Review your form before submission to avoid these errors.
Vote processing times may vary, but results are usually tallied and announced within a few days following the submission deadline. Check the official Tata Motors communication for specific timelines.
